Following the introduction of actor Freddie Smith as its first gay character, Days of Our Lives will bring an existing character come out as gay on the long-running series, reports Entertainment Weekly.
Chandler Massey, who earned an Emmy nomination for playing Will Horton, is excited at the revelation his character will realize he's gay.
"I'm thrilled to be able to portray my character in an empowering way that will show his struggle to accept who he is," Massey said in a statement released to the press. "It is my hope that this storyline will inspire others to be true to themselves as well."
EW reports that "Will's sexual orientation will become obvious to the viewers as well as family and friends but his journey toward self-acceptance is expected to unfold over the next few weeks."Co-Executive Producer Greg Meng tells the publication, "We are excited to have the encouragement and support from both NBC and Sony to tell the inspiring story of a young man learning who he is as he defines and creates his relationships with others."
For now there's no word on whether Will will become involved with Smith's character Sonny.
